My thoughts exactly, we think these tires may be a tad different than the older PZero Corsas. These were sent specifically for this car from Pirelli and were surprised as well by the weight. They may incorporate some of Pirelliīs latest technology. I have not weighed an older Corsa so I donīt really know but do know the front size is a specific delivery. The weight of the wheels is equally impressive. Fonts are only 18.3 lbs and rears, that are 19x11 are only 19.3 lbs! An amazing feet if you ask me. Canīt wait to track this car!! lol!!

Originally Posted by mixja View Post
Needs ceramic brakes - they will probably save another 10lbs over the two piece rotors...
We actually did explore this possibility in earnest but could not find a plausible solution for a number of complicated technical reasons. We tried for instance retrofitting Ferrari or Porsche CCB into Brembo M3 components. On the other hand, we did find one company that makes CCB for the M3 but didnīt have the adequate reputation. Oh well, maybe in the future.
